2001-02 REGULAR SEASON
The 2001-02 regular season saw 32 teams drawn into 4 groups of 8. Only the best 4 teams would advance to the next phase, the brand new Top 16, so competition was hard from the very beginning, guaranteeing thrilling games all over the continent. Benetton Treviso won Group A with an 11-3 record, edging Maccabi and Olympiakos, that finished with 10-4. Efes Pilsen almost reached the next round at 9-5. Defending champion Kinder Bologna dominated Group B with a 12-2 record. Barcelona, Ulker and Union Olimpija advanced. SuproLeague champion Panathinaikos won Group C also with a 12-2 record. Real Madrid, Skipper Bologna and CSKA Moscow survived a tough group in which Krka Novo Mesto and Pau-Orthez also kept their options alive until the final game. In Group D, Tau was first due to its tie-break advantage against AEK. Ural Great and Scavolini advanced in a three-way tie with Asvel, that just as Opel Skyliners in Group D, could not make it despite a 8-6 record. Alphonso Ford of Olympiakos was the regular season top scorer (24.6 ppg.), Mirsad Turkcan of CSKA its best rebounder (13.9 rpg.) and Michael Hawkins of Idea Slask led this phase in assists (5 apg.).
REGULAR SEASON GAME 1
The 2001-02 regular season could not have a more thrilling start, with three games going into overtime. Benetton edged Unicaja 98-94 in Group A behind 26 points from Jorge Garbajosa, Opening Tournament champ Cibona Vip downed Tau Ceramica 96-95 with 23 points from Reggie Freeman while Asvel beat AEK 86-84 with 22 points from Kyle Hill.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 2
A star was born in regular season Game 2, as Jaka Lakovic delivered a career-defining performance. He had 38 points to help Krka Novo Mesto to upset Real Madrid in the Spanish capital. Ural Great downed Oostende 79-84 to climb atop the Group D standings. Panathinaikos downed CSKA 85-91 in Moscow with 26 points from Ibrahim Kutluay.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 3
Only four teams - Olympiakos, Union Olimpija, Kinder Bologna and Panathinaikos - stayed undefeated after 3 regular season games. Olimpija thrashed Zalgiris 87-66 behind 18 points from Haris Mujezinovic. Virtus edged Ulker 68-60 with 14 points from Sani Becirovic and Olympiakos downed Idea Slask 101-79. James Forrest had 27 points.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 4
Game 4 saw as many as six road wins, as well as some teams showing their status as top contenders. Unicaja downed Olympiacos behind 26 points from Milan Gurovic. Skipper Bologna downed Zadar 95-85 and Gregor Fucka outdid himself with a career-high 38 points. Partizan ICN upset Tau Ceramica 80-85 with 28 points from Vlado Scepanovic.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 5
Defending champion Kinder Bologna was the only undefeated team in the competition after 5 games. Virtus downed Union Olimpija 86-70 in Bologna behind 15 points from Sani Becirovic. Krka edged Panathinaikos 82-81 on free throws by Marko Samanic. Opel Skyliners improved to 4-1 with a 74-70 home win against Ulker.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 6
With Kinder Bologna still undefeated, only three other teams - Panathinaikos, Real Madrid and Ural Great - had respective 5-1 records. Maccabi rejoined the fight to win Group A with a 78-73 home win against Olympiakos. Anthony Parker had 23 points. Charleroi upset Efes Pilsen 79-75 to grab its first win.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 7
The 2000-01 regular season reached its halfway mark with Benetton, Kinder Bologna, Panathinaikos and AEK leading their regular season groups. Opel Skyliners handed Kinder its first loss this season, 80-79, on a game-winning basket by Marcus Goree. AEK edged Cibona 72-69 with 30 points from Demos Dikoudis.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 8
What an incredible week! It started in Istanbul, where Olympiakos edged Efes 79-80 on James Forrest's buzzer-beating triple. In Wroclaw, a halfcourt shot by Jacques Stas sent Charleroi to a 94-95 overtime victory against Idea Slask. It culminated in Malaga, Benetton's Jorge Garbajosa nailed a three-pointer to steal a 67-68 decision from Unicaja.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 9
One of the most miraculous comebacks imaginable - four consecutive three-point baskets in the final minute by Scavolini Pesaro to beat Cibona 71-74 - started Week 9 in style. In a big thriller, Panathinaikos edged CSKA 83-80 behind 31 points from Damir Mulaomerovic. Virtus beat Barcelona 91-81 in another big showdown.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 10
Panathinaikos became the first team to make it to the Top 16 with a 67-63 win over visiting Pau-Orthez. CSKA edged Buducnost 88-83 behind 28 points and a competition record 23 rebounds from Mirsad Turkcan. Real Madrid thrashed visiting Zadar 111-84 with 19 points each from Alberto Herreros and Alberto Angulo.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 11
The Top 16 battle got closer than ever, with 6 teams battling for 4 spots in Group D. Benetton and Maccabi Elite made it to the Top 16 in this round. Benetton thrashed Alba Berlin 100-71 in Treviso behind 19 points from Mario Stojic. In Tel Aviv, Maccabi defeated Charleroi 94-78 with 21 points from Anthony Parker.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 12
Four more teams - Olympiakos and Efes Pilsen in Group A, Kinder Bologna in Group B and Tau Ceramica in Group D - clinched respective Top 16 spots. Kinder edged Union Olimpija 85-89 behind 25 points from David Andersen. Tau had less problems to down Scavolini 75-85 in Pesaro. Chris Corchiani led Tau with 15 points.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 13
AEK, Scavolini Pesaro, Real Madrid and Barcelona made it to the next round in Game 13, leaving five remaining spots for the do-or-die final regular season night. CSKA downed Madrid 82-86 in the Spanish capital with 24 points from Mirsad Turkcan. AEK topped Ural Great 99-85 with 21 points from Michalis Kakiouzis.
REGULAR SEASON GAME 14
The 2000-01 regular season came to an end and five teams - Ulker and Union Olimpija in Group B, Skipper in Group C, Ural Great and CSKA in Group D - were last to advance. Olimpija topped Barcelona 80-74 to stay alive in the competition. Ural Great topped Tau Ceramica 94-88 behind 19 points from Valeri Daineko.
